In her presentation at Enlit Asia 2024, Avani Garg, Project Development & Strategy Manager at Wärtsilä Energy, explored how hydrogen can be utilised to decarbonise the power sector, looking at the 3 fundamental puzzle pieces of the hydrogen trilemma—supply, midstream infrastructure, and technology. In this video, learn about:
Supply challenges: The availability of green hydrogen for power generation usage, along with the current & forecasted costs.
Infrastructure needs: Logistical hurdles in the storage and transportation of hydrogen.
Technology readiness: How Wärtsilä’s engines are already adapted for a 25% hydrogen blend, cutting CO₂ emissions and setting the stage for fully hydrogen-ready power plants in the future.
